Visual description
A sophisticated 3D rendering shows a vintage film camera in an isometric three-quarter view. The camera body is rendered in dark gray and light gray tones with a monochromatic palette. The large lens element is teal or turquoise, standing out as the primary accent color. Detailed mechanical elements are visible: screws, hinges, aperture blades, focus rings, and ventilation grilles. The surface textures range from matte to semi-gloss, enhancing the sense of material variety. The camera appears to have its film compartment open, revealing internal components. A neutral gray background provides clean separation. The lighting is professional product-render quality, emphasizing form and detail.
Key takeaway
The isometric perspective reveals the three-dimensionality and mechanical complexity without distortion. The single accent color draws focus to the most important element while maintaining overall visual restraint. The detailed material and texture rendering conveys precision manufacturing.
